1. Detox

Detoxification is essential for comprehensive inpatient substance abuse rehab in Deanville, TX. This is because it is the only method for purging the toxins from your system and making sure that you withdraw without problems.

Throughout detoxification, you will likely be supervised by a team of medical professionals to ensure that you feel as comfortable as possible. Of course, you can be assured that health and safety are of maximum importance.

Fundamentally, detoxification is designed to keep tabs on the symptoms arising from the addiction and substance abuse disorder. Through detox, you will get rid of the presence of toxins in a more supervised environment.

In some cases, the detoxification would take place in the same Deanville inpatient drug and alcohol rehab program you are in.

Alternatively, you might be subjected to medically supervised detoxification. It includes 24-hour care to make sure that you always complete the detoxification plan outlined for you.

6. Inpatient Psychiatric Care

More often than not, addiction is caused by a variety of complicating factors. These include but are not limited to such mental health related issues as depression, trauma, or anxiety.

The right inpatient drug and alcohol treatment facility you choose, therefore, should take an integrated approach to your treatment. In the process, it should also consider any co-occurring mental health issues and addictions at the same time.

In many cases, the resources and services may include:

Each of these inpatient settings may be particularly focused on treatment of the acute mental health symptoms that were either indirectly or directly related to your drug and alcohol abuse.

This is even more vital today, particularly when you consider the SAMHSA report which shows that over 45% of those who are receiving inpatient drug and alcohol treatment also suffer from acute mental health issues that may or may not be related to their alcohol and drug abuse.

This setting, of course, is even more appropriate for individuals with serious psychological problems that might not be well managed beyond the boundaries of the inpatient setting.

Like with other types of inpatient treatment, this level of care takes place in a highly structured and more restrictive environment. It is also often accompanied by the required medical attention.

For instance, you might find that the staff to patient ratio is relatively high to ensure that everyone receives group and individual therapies - as well as the opportunity to connect with other helpful services after you get discharged from the inpatient addiction treatment program.

9. Aftercare

A 2011 AJPH (American Journey of Public health) study showed those who may not be able to participate in aftercare are 10 times more likely to go back to the harmful behavior they worked so hard to control.

Therefore, aftercare is critical to lifelong sobriety. As you engage in counseling sessions and aftercare classes, you should keep in mind that you will be building your coping skills while also learning healthier ways through which you can deal with problematic situations in your life without having to turn to alcohol and substances.
